Resumo
The problem of planning the hydrothermal systems is complex, dynamic, stochastic,
interconnected and nonlinear. In this work this problem is treated to meet one goal:
minimize the use of water tank during a scenario of natural river flows lean period. This
paper presents the application of meta-heuristics mono-objective of this problem, using a
set of eight real plants in the National Interconnected System during the period of five
years. The algorithms used were: PSO, ABeePSO, LSSPSO and KFPSO. The experiments
were compared to studies using Nonlinear Programming and it appears that this work
presents a simulation model and optimization for flexible hydrothermal system and highly
adaptable to the use of different meta-heuristics allowing the researcher to apply different
algorithms and compare the results between them.
